Transaction 7120412cd61f940fadacfcde1fa0928eeab989705a86f2e9317a2cafa6fb518d
1 Input
2 Outputs
- 7120412cd61f940fadacfcde1fa0928eeab989705a86f2e9317a2cafa6fb518d:0
- 7120412cd61f940fadacfcde1fa0928eeab989705a86f2e9317a2cafa6fb518d:1
value 143780000
address 1LaGQ9qTwBwkDjZxUjcdEZYr2QGTd9QNwu
value 49018198
address 1Buu9tLzD7aeNHZyHMCcJMzyQAgJDZWXkd